What are typical salary ranges for roles requiring excellent communication skills?
Salary ranges vary significantly by role, location, and company size. Generally, junior positions like Associate Technical Writer or Jr. Customer Success Representative might range from $55,000 to $80,000. Mid-level roles such as Product Manager or Sales Engineer typically fall between $90,000 and $140,000. Senior positions like Senior Project Manager or Head of Communications can command $150,000 to $250,000+, with executive roles exceeding these figures. What specific skills and certifications enhance a communication professional's career?
Beyond general aptitude, specific skills like active listening, public speaking, negotiation, persuasive writing, conflict resolution, and cross-functional collaboration are vital. Proficiency with presentation software (e.g., PowerPoint, Google Slides) and collaboration tools is expected. Certifications such as PMP (Project Management Professional), CSM (Certified ScrumMaster), technical writing certifications (e.g., Certified Professional Technical Communicator - CPTC), and professional public speaking programs (e.g., Toastmasters International) can significantly boost a candidate's profile.
How prevalent is remote work for roles emphasizing excellent communication skills?
Many roles requiring excellent communication skills are highly amenable to remote work. Positions focused on documentation, virtual meeting facilitation, online client engagement, and content creation thrive in distributed environments. Tools like Zoom, Microsoft Teams, Slack, Asana, and Jira are integral for maintaining effective communication and collaboration. The tech industry's embrace of digital-first communication has solidified remote and hybrid opportunities for these professionals.
What are common career progression paths for professionals strong in communication?
A strong communicator can advance from individual contributor roles (e.g., Technical Writer, Customer Success Specialist) to leadership positions like Team Lead, Manager, or Director of Communications. They might also transition into senior roles such as Head of Product, VP of Sales/Customer Success, or specialize in areas like strategic communications consulting, corporate training, or advanced negotiation. Their ability to influence and guide is a valuable asset across various leadership trajectories.
What are the current industry trends impacting excellent communication skills?
Several trends are shaping the demand for excellent communicators. The rise of AI tools (e.g., ChatGPT, Grammarly Business) is shifting the focus from basic content generation to strategic editing, prompt engineering, and refining messaging. There's an increased emphasis on emotional intelligence and empathetic communication in customer experience (CX) and internal team dynamics. Furthermore, cross-cultural and inclusive communication strategies are crucial for global teams, alongside the growing need for data storytelling—translating complex data into clear, compelling narratives for business stakeholders.
